WebJul 20, 2024 · Open the “Settings” app on your iPhone or iPad and go to the “Photos” section. Now, scroll down until you see the “Photos Tab” section. Here tap the toggle next to the “Auto-Play Videos And Live Photos” option to disable the feature.
